Cervical Traction for Managing Cervical Radiculopathy

Cervical Traction for Managing Cervical Radiculopathy is a form of physical therapy that uses mechanical energy to release pressure on various parts of the cervical spine. If a nerve, disk, or other tissue is pinched in the cervical spine, the pressure exerted on that tissue can cause damage in the immediate area leading to symptoms that can be felt in either a referred or radicular pattern. Relieving the pressure with cervical traction has the potential to reduce those symptoms. This review of the literature examines the efficacy of cervical traction as an intervention to reduce the symptoms associated with cervical radiculopathy. If efficacy is found, then appropriate parameters relative to the application of traction will be discussed.
